The Inside Service Coordinator is the primary point of contact for customer and internal service requests. This role manages the service process from initial customer call to post-service follow-up, ensuring timely scheduling, accurate parts procurement, effective communication, and positive customer experiences. The Inside Service Coordinator supports service technicians, the Service Manager, and internal teams to deliver quality service.
Key duties and essential functions:
- Serve as the first point of contact for customer service requests, documenting needs, clarifying issues, and providing quotes or arranging parts as needed.
- Process service requests from internal teams (e.g., Sales), create dispatches, and coordinate schedules with the Service Manager.
- Verify customer contact details, confirm technician/parts availability, and keep customers updated on scheduling changes or delays.
- Process returned dispatches after service visits, follow up with customers to confirm satisfaction, and determine additional needs.
- Coordinate return dispatches and order/expedite parts when follow-up service is required; reschedule with the Service Manager.
- Support technicians and Service Manager in sourcing parts, arranging manufacturer repairs (including RMAs and tracking progress), and maintaining accurate repair timelines.
- Organize and label all service parts with corresponding dispatch forms for scheduling.
- Communicate proactively with customers, Billing, and internal teams to resolve questions, service issues, or invoicing adjustments.
- Escalate quality or job site concerns to the Field Service Manager for resolution.
